The showdown between Gujarat Titans and Delhi Capitals in the IPL 2025 saw Jos Buttler and Sherfane Rutherford steal the spotlight, steering GT to a commanding position against DC. Despite narrowly missing out on what would have been his eighth IPL century, Buttler’s unbeaten 97 was instrumental in GT’s emphatic seven-wicket victory over DC, propelling them to the top of the leaderboard.
Accompanying Buttler’s brilliance, Sherfane Rutherford, Axar Patel, and Ashutosh Sharma contributed crucial performances that enabled DC to post a respectable 203/8. Axar led the charge with a solid 39 off 32 deliveries, while Ashutosh provided a late surge with his explosive 37 from just 19 balls.
Prasidh Krishna emerged as GT’s bowling hero, claiming 4/41 in his full spell, effectively curtailing DC’s innings. Earlier, the Gujarat Titans’ captain, Shubman Gill, won the toss and elected to field first in the IPL 2025 face-off held on Saturday in Ahmedabad.
